About ReSpark
ReSpark is the definitive software platform for metal recyclers, built to connect every part of the yard in one system.
From scale ticketing and inventory to pricing, dispatch, exports, finance, reporting, and AI-powered workflows, ReSpark helps scrap yards run faster, cleaner, and with better visibility across the business. Whether you’re managing one facility or a multi-yard operation, ReSpark gives your team the tools to buy, process, sell, track, and reconcile material with less manual work and more confidence.
Purpose-built for scrap, ReSpark brings together the best of ReMatter and GreenSpark to support 800+ scrap companies across 1,000+ facilities with a connected platform designed for how recyclers actually operate.

"High Price Tag for Poor Support and Manual Programming Workarounds" Posted 2026-06-17
Pros: ReSpark Software provides a solid, dependable framework for handling daily scale weights and tracking logistics under standard setups. The interface is straightforward for operators to input data quickly, which keeps the physical line moving smoothly. It does exactly what a business needs it to do at the primary point of data entry, ensuring that transactions are captured accurately when the hardware configuration is kept simple.
Cons: Customer service is poor with slow response times. The software does not work well when trying to manage multiple scales from a single workstation, causing major operational bottlenecks. The user interface is highly unintuitive, making it entirely too easy for scale operators to make mistakes or misclick during fast-paced operations. The workflow also requires frustratingly redundant mouse use and repetitive clicks to navigate simple tasks that should be automated or hotkey-friendly. Furthermore, implementation is heavily manual—we have had to install our own plugins and handle backend programming adjustments ourselves, which is unacceptable for a high-priced software solution. The technical workflow between the front-end software and backend image synchronization can also be tricky, requiring meticulous IT configuration to avoid real-time data lag.
Overall: Our experience with ReSpark has been highly mixed and ultimately disappointing given the financial investment. While the core weight data entry functions fine on a single-scale setup, the software hits a wall in practical, day-to-day operations. Because the system is not intuitive, operators frequently run into entry errors, and the clunky interface requires redundant mouse use and extra clicks just to complete basic tickets, which drastically slows down our lines.

Paying a heavy premium price for software only to be met with poor customer service and slow response times is incredibly frustrating. We have been forced to manually install plugins and fix their programming issues ourselves just to get things running smoothly. We are currently working closely with our own IT department to refine the technical workflow, specifically targeting the synchronization between scale weights and camera images. For the price they charge, the vendor should be handling these multi-scale, UX, and backend synchronization issues, rather than leaving the customer to program the workarounds. -
